Current Gallery: europe ( piece)
Paintings and photographs inspired by my travels through Europe.
"St. Petersburg Russia"  (2014) by MargaretBrooks
  • St. Petersburg Russia St. Petersburg Russia
from $ 19

Discover gorgeous Painting reproductions on fine art prints. Fast and reliable shipping. 100% satisfaction guarantee.